gdb/
authorJan Kratochvil <jan.kratochvil@redhat.com>
Sat, 13 Feb 2010 13:36:55 +0000 (13:36 +0000)
committerJan Kratochvil <jan.kratochvil@redhat.com>
Sat, 13 Feb 2010 13:36:55 +0000 (13:36 +0000)
* solib-svr4.c: (LM_ADDR_CHECK): Move variable align to a more inner
block.

gdb/ChangeLog
gdb/solib-svr4.c

index c66b928fb62ec09ea4f74a22b0ce7c546694eeec..5181d4def9804e7875ddb3ac528a7e087957364c 100644 (file)
@@ -1,3 +1,8 @@
+2010-02-13  Jan Kratochvil  <jan.kratochvil@redhat.com>
+
+       * solib-svr4.c: (LM_ADDR_CHECK): Move variable align to a more inner
+       block.
+
 2010-02-13  Jan Kratochvil  <jan.kratochvil@redhat.com>
 
        * solib-svr4.c: (LM_ADDR_CHECK): Print successful prelink adjustment
index ef32f46348b7ce614abd09486d1abda60d1f4e12..ae3f49ac85bf6ebcb681e5ee74e13756d0533d0b 100644 (file)
@@ -176,7 +176,7 @@ LM_ADDR_CHECK (struct so_list *so, bfd *abfd)
   if (so->lm_info->l_addr == (CORE_ADDR)-1)
     {
       struct bfd_section *dyninfo_sect;
-      CORE_ADDR l_addr, l_dynaddr, dynaddr, align = 0x1000;
+      CORE_ADDR l_addr, l_dynaddr, dynaddr;
 
       l_addr = LM_ADDR_FROM_LINK_MAP (so);
 
@@ -193,6 +193,8 @@ LM_ADDR_CHECK (struct so_list *so, bfd *abfd)
 
       if (dynaddr + l_addr != l_dynaddr)
        {
+         CORE_ADDR align = 0x1000;
+
          if (bfd_get_flavour (abfd) == bfd_target_elf_flavour)
            {
              Elf_Internal_Ehdr *ehdr = elf_tdata (abfd)->elf_header;